The Daily Beast Company LLC, commonly known as The Daily Beast, is a prominent digital media organisation headquartered in the United States. Founded in 2008, the company has established itself as a leading player in the online news and commentary sector, focusing on politics, pop culture, and current events. With a commitment to delivering incisive journalism and engaging storytelling, The Daily Beast offers a unique blend of original reporting, analysis, and opinion pieces. Its distinctive voice and in-depth coverage have garnered a loyal readership, positioning it as a trusted source for news and insights. Over the years, The Daily Beast has achieved significant milestones, including recognition for its investigative journalism and a strong presence across major operational regions in North America and beyond. Its innovative approach to digital media continues to set it apart in a competitive landscape.
